That means hitting up each of the events listed on the press agenda for Sunday.  First up, the Solidworks 2014 Demo, put on by Ian Hogg, which is hopefully a showcase of the many new features that those beta testers have been working through for the past few months.
Ian noted that this is the 22nd release of Solidworks. There are “hundreds of enhancements” and over 90% of them were submitted by customers. That fits with their goal for 2014, which is to empower Solidworks customers. This is not done just through improving the software, but also improving communications with customers, reducing software overhead and enhancing tools for collaboration.
